Several factors are driving the remarkable growth of the gem-quality lab-grown diamond market. Firstly, the increasing awareness of ethical and environmental concerns surrounding mined diamonds is pushing consumers towards lab-grown alternatives. Lab-grown diamonds boast a significantly lower environmental impact compared to mined diamonds, as their production requires less energy and generates fewer greenhouse gas emissions. This resonates strongly with environmentally conscious consumers seeking sustainable luxury options. Secondly, the price advantage of lab-grown diamonds is a major attraction. They are often significantly cheaper than mined diamonds of comparable quality, making them more accessible to a wider range of consumers. Thirdly, technological advancements in HPHT and CVD processes have led to substantial improvements in the quality and size of lab-grown diamonds. The diamonds produced are now almost indistinguishable from mined diamonds, eroding the perception that lab-grown diamonds are inferior. Finally, the rising disposable income in emerging markets and the growing preference for personalized jewelry are further boosting the demand for lab-grown diamonds. The industry's innovation in offering diverse cuts, colors, and sizes caters to individual preferences and adds to the overall market appeal. These combined factors create a powerful synergy that accelerates the market's expansion and promises substantial growth for the foreseeable future.
Despite the impressive growth, the gem-quality lab-grown diamond market faces certain challenges. One key obstacle is overcoming consumer perceptions and building trust. While the quality of lab-grown diamonds has improved significantly, some consumers still harbor misconceptions about their value and authenticity. Educating consumers about the superior quality and ethical aspects of lab-grown diamonds is crucial to accelerate market adoption. Another challenge lies in regulating the market and ensuring transparency. With an increasing number of players entering the market, maintaining consistent quality standards and preventing the proliferation of low-quality products is essential. Effective market regulation and industry self-regulation are key to sustaining consumer confidence and preventing market fragmentation. Competition from established players in the mined diamond industry also poses a significant challenge. These established players have deep-rooted brand recognition and distribution networks, requiring lab-grown diamond producers to invest heavily in marketing and distribution to gain market share. Furthermore, maintaining profitability while managing fluctuating raw material costs and energy prices is a constant challenge for lab-grown diamond producers. Effectively managing these challenges requires a strategic approach, combining technological innovation with targeted marketing, robust regulation, and efficient cost management.
The global gem-quality lab-grown diamond market is geographically diverse, but certain regions and segments exhibit stronger growth potential. While a detailed breakdown requires comprehensive data analysis within the full report, some key areas can be highlighted:
China: With its strong manufacturing base and expanding consumer market, China is a significant player, with companies like Zhongnan Diamond and Huanghe Whirlwind contributing significantly to production. Their technological advancements and local market dominance contribute to substantial regional growth.
United States: The US market showcases substantial consumer demand, fueled by increasing awareness of sustainable and ethical products. Companies like Diamond Foundry have a strong presence, contributing significantly to the US market's growth.
Application Segment - Rings: The "Rings" segment is expected to dominate the application market due to the strong cultural association of diamonds with engagement and wedding rings. This segment's large market share is driven by high demand and consistent purchases.
HPHT Growth: While both HPHT and CVD are significant production methods, the HPHT (High-Pressure High-Temperature) method is likely to witness stronger growth due to its ability to produce larger, higher-quality diamonds and its relative maturity within the industry.
